Avi Halachmi (:avih) 557e9d9531 win32: scripting utils.get_env_list(): use UTF-8
lua/js utils.get_env_list() uses `environ' which was ANSI, thus
it broke any unicode names/values.

mpv already has an internal utf8_environ for win32, but it's used
only at the getenv(..) wrapper and not exposed in itself, and also it
has lazy initialization - on first getenv() call.

Now `environ' maps to a function which ensures initialization while
keeping it an l-value (like posix expects).

The cost of this fuglyness is that files should include osdep/io.h
(which now declares environ as extern) rather than declaring it
themselves, or else the build will break on mingw.
